This commit is contained in:
Christopher Cookman 2024-10-28 22:30:09 -06:00
parent 4403ee8857
commit 14ab76e5aa

View file

@ -34,31 +34,24 @@ async function getPreviousDayData() {
user: process.env.DATABASE_USER, user: process.env.DATABASE_USER,
password: process.env.DATABASE_PASSWORD, password: process.env.DATABASE_PASSWORD,
database: process.env.DATABASE_NAME, database: process.env.DATABASE_NAME,
multipleStatements: true
}); });
await connection.connect(); await connection.connect();
let callsMade;
const [callsMade] = await connection.query(` let recordForToday;
SELECT COUNT(*) AS call_count let monthlyTotal;
FROM cdr let totalCalls;
WHERE calldate BETWEEN ? AND ? await connection.query(`
`, [startTime, endTime]); SELECT COUNT(*) AS call_count FROM cdr WHERE calldate BETWEEN ? AND ?;
SELECT COUNT(*) AS call_count FROM cdr WHERE DATE(calldate) = DATE(?);
const [recordForToday] = await connection.query(` SELECT COUNT(*) AS call_count FROM cdr WHERE MONTH(calldate) = MONTH(?) AND YEAR(calldate) = YEAR(?);
SELECT COUNT(*) AS call_count SELECT COUNT(*) AS call_count FROM cdr;
FROM cdr `, [startTime, endTime, previousDay, previousDay, previousDay], (err, res) => {
WHERE DATE(calldate) = DATE(?) callsMade = res[0]
`, [previousDay]); recordForToday = res[1]
monthlyTotal = res[2]
const [monthlyTotal] = await connection.query(` totalCalls = res[3]
SELECT COUNT(*) AS call_count });
FROM cdr
WHERE MONTH(calldate) = MONTH(?) AND YEAR(calldate) = YEAR(?)
`, [previousDay, previousDay]);
const [totalCalls] = await connection.query(`
SELECT COUNT(*) AS call_count
FROM cdr
`);
await connection.end(); await connection.end();